מזמור (Mizmor) - Yodh (2016)
A blackened doom metal behemoth. Mizmor is a one-man project executed by the drummer of Hell (US sludge/doom). I love how representative the artwork is of the music. Heavy, gloomy, MASSIVE. This is shared in high anticipation for the upcoming record.

██████ - Demo (2013)
██████, or NIC, or NOTHING, is a post-black metal from Pilsen, Czech Republic. Great blend of black metal with emotional post-rock and hardcore influences.

Celestial Bloodshed - Cursed, Scarred, and Forever Possessed (2008)
Grim and frostbitten epic True Norwegian Black Metal™. Your perfect companion in the bitter cold outdoors. Fantastic record from start to finish and rich in riffsosphere. Vocalist Steingrim Torson was allegedly accidentally shot by his best friend.

Aura Noir - Black Thrash Attack (1996)
Blackened thrash from the unholy depths of Norway. While there's enough BM elements in here to make it black metal, thrash influence reigns supreme in homage to Celtic Frost, Slayer, Sodom and Teutonic thrash co. The One Who Smite is pretty much a cover of Proselyrism Real and Angel of Death (and that's a good thing).

Voqkrre - Malveillance (2008)
Voqkrre is obscure, depressive, and most importantly, riffy black metal from the murky depths of France. There's some serious entrancing bleak riffs going on in this little demo. Can't go wrong with a band name that sounds like you're choking on your own vomit.

Drudkh - Anti-Urban (2007)
This little EP by Ukrainian black metal cult leaders Drudkh consists of two tracks. The first being Fallen Into Oblivion, a slow-paced instrumental. The second, which highlights this release for me is riff-laden Ashes. It's more upbeat compared to the former. Atmospheric, simple, sorrowful and raw.

Nuclear Devastation - Inferno (2016)
Amsterdam-based motorcharged thrash/death/black metal crust. Relentless riffing, shreds and remorseless drumming that'll obliterate your ass to oblivion, with occasional sludgy/doom moments. May be my favourite band from the Netherlands, at least among the currently active ones. Fans of Black Breath would dig. Fucking great live too.
